public class InfinispanSearchConfig extends Object implements MetadataConfig
| Constructor and Description |
|---|
InfinispanSearchConfig(MetaIndexEngine metaIndexEngine,
InfinispanIndexProvider infinispanIndexProvider,
MetaModelStore metaModelStore,
org.apache.lucene.analysis.Analyzer analyzer) |
| Modifier and Type | Method and Description |
|---|---|
void |
dispose() |
MetaIndexEngine |
getIndexEngine() |
IndexProvider |
getIndexProvider() |
MetaModelStore |
getMetaModelStore() |
SearchIndex |
getSearchIndex() |
int |
priority() |
public InfinispanSearchConfig(MetaIndexEngine metaIndexEngine, InfinispanIndexProvider infinispanIndexProvider, MetaModelStore metaModelStore, org.apache.lucene.analysis.Analyzer analyzer)
public IndexProvider getIndexProvider()
getIndexProvider in interface MetadataConfigpublic SearchIndex getSearchIndex()
getSearchIndex in interface MetadataConfigpublic MetaIndexEngine getIndexEngine()
getIndexEngine in interface MetadataConfigpublic MetaModelStore getMetaModelStore()
getMetaModelStore in interface MetadataConfigpublic int priority()
priority in interface org.uberfire.commons.lifecycle.PriorityDisposablepublic void dispose()
dispose in interface org.uberfire.commons.lifecycle.DisposableCopyright © 2012–2019 JBoss by Red Hat. All rights reserved.